Сравнение ROBO Pro и ROBO Pro Light
Отличительной особенностью инженерных конструкторов fischertechnik является составление управляющих программ для автоматических устройств и роботов в виде общепринятых блок-схем. Блок-схемы можно составлять как в полнофункциональной визуальной учебной среде ROBO Pro, так и в её упрощённой версии – ROBO Pro Light.
Нас часто спрашивают – с какой версии ROBO Pro, полнофункциональной или упрощённой, лучше начинать знакомство с программированием роботов fischertechnik?
Если речь идёт о совсем юных инженерах, то мы рекомендуем использовать среду ROBO Pro Light, которая входит в состав конструктора «BT Стартовый набор 2.0». А для ребят постарше более подходящим вариантом станет полнофункциональная версия визуальной учебной среды ROBO Pro. Чтобы помочь вам сделать правильный выбор, мы подготовили краткое сравнение полнофункциональной и упрощённой версии ROBO Pro в виде таблицы:
Сравниваемые возможности | ROBO Pro Light | ROBO Pro |
Режимы выполнения управляющих программ | онлайн | онлайн; загрузка в контроллер; отладка; отладка без контроллера |
Простые алгоритмы: линейные; с ветвлением; с циклами | + | + |
Многопоточность | + | + |
Константы, переменные, массивы | – | + |
Математические операции, ввод и вывод, команды, цикл со счётчиком | – | + |
Функции компьютерного зрения | – | + |
Подпрограммы и библиотеки | – | + |
Графический редактор пользовательского интерфейса для управляющих программ | – | + |
Дружественный интуитивно понятный интерфейс | + | – |
Интерактивная справка | – | + |
Поддержка датчиков | цифровые | цифровые и аналоговые, I2C |
Поддержка исполнительных устройств | лампы и моторы (без энкодеров) |
лампы, моторы (с энкодерами), электромагнитные клапаны, зуммер и т.п. |
Поддержка контроллеров | BT Smart, ROBO LT | TXT, TX, ROBO LT, ROBO Interface, Intelligent Interface |
Обновление прошивки в контроллере | – | + |
Загрузка программы в контроллер | – | + |
Поддерживаемые операционные системы | Windows 7/8/10 | Windows 7/8/10 |
Аналогичное приложение для ОС Android и iOS | + (ROBO Pro Smart) |
– |
fischertechnik дружит с открытыми платформами для технического творчества и предоставляет возможность программировать свои контроллеры не только с помощью учебных сред разработки управляющих программ ROBO Pro и ROBO Pro Light. Об альтернативных способах вы можете узнать, прочитав в нашем блоге статьи «Визуальное программирование контроллера BT Smart» и «Пишем программу для контроллера TXT на Python».